What is a No Weekend LPN?

A No Weekend LPN is a Licensed Practical Nurse who works a schedule that does not require shifts on weekends. These positions are ideal for nurses seeking a better work-life balance or who have weekend commitments. No Weekend LPNs perform the same duties as other LPNs, such as providing basic patient care, administering medications, and assisting with daily activities, but their shifts are limited to weekdays only.

What can I expect from the work schedule and patient care responsibilities as a No Weekend LPN?

As a No Weekend LPN, you can expect a consistent weekday schedule, typically working Monday through Friday, which supports better work-life balance. Your daily responsibilities may include administering medications, monitoring patient health, assisting with basic care, and collaborating closely with RNs and physicians to deliver high-quality patient care. While you won’t work weekends, you’ll still need to be adaptable to varying patient needs and occasionally adjust your hours for staff meetings or patient emergencies. This setting often fosters strong team relationships and provides opportunities for ongoing learning and professional growth.

What is the difference between No Weekend Lpn vs Weekend Lpn?

AspectNo Weekend LpnWeekend Lpn
Work ScheduleWeekday shifts, no weekendsIncludes weekend shifts
CertificationsLicensed Practical Nurse (LPN)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N)
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, long-term care facilitiesHospitals, clinics, long-term care facilities
Employer UsagePositions emphasizing weekday coveragePositions requiring weekend staffing

The main difference between No Weekend Lpn and Weekend Lpn lies in the work schedule. No Weekend Lpn roles are designed for nurses who prefer weekday shifts without weekend work, offering better work-life balance. Weekend Lpn positions require working during weekends, which may be suitable for those seeking additional hours or higher pay. Both roles require the same licensing and work in similar environments, but they cater to different scheduling preferences.

Position Summary:
The LPN/LVN will provide nursing care under supervision of a registered nurse, within an assigned unit.
Responsibilities
  • Initiates admission database and history, and in collaboration with the RN implements patient and family teaching and care needs.
  • Practices in compliance with all regulatory standards and adheres to all hospital policy and procedures in the performance of duties.
  • Performs and prioritizes nursing care tasks.
  • Accurately follows the nursing plan of care and pertinent medical orders in collaboration and under direction of a RN.
  • Observes and reports nursing interventions and patient responses, and documents in a timely, concise and legible manner.
  • Recognizes, responds, and reports changes in patient conditions to RN Team Leader.
  • Participates in unit specific quality assurance activities and patient care conferences as requested.
  • Demonstrates principles of infection control; collaborates with infection control nurse to ensure safety of patients, visitors, and personnel.
  • Assists in orienting new employees or students to unit routines.
  • Administers IV venipuncture and parenteral fluids per established hospital protocol.
  • Performs specific advanced patient care treatments as approved to perform per hospital protocol.
  • Follows policies, procedures, and safety standards. Completes required education assignments annually. Works toward achieving goals and objectives and participates in quality improvement initiatives as requested.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
